How Patio Fence Welding Jobs Are Carried Out Safely
Welding involves heat, sparks and fumes that can damage property or cause injury if not managed properly. I work safely and professionally — especially around homes, vehicles and finished surfaces.
Before welding, I assess the surroundings, move or shield vulnerable items, and set up to minimise risk. Safety is part of delivering a quality job, not an optional extra.
Patio Fence Welding Safety Checklist
- ✓ Quick risk assessment before starting
- ✓ Suitable fire extinguisher on hand
- ✓ Protection for glass, paintwork, vehicles and floors
- ✓ Safe lead management and tidy work area
- ✓ Proper PPE: helmet, gloves, jacket, eye protection
- ✓ Post-weld inspection and clean-up of debris
Outdoor welding depends on weather conditions. Strong winds or rain affect safety and weld quality, so I’ll advise if rescheduling is needed.

5. What metals can you weld?
Most work is mild steel and structural steel. Depending on the job, access and requirements, stainless and aluminium may be possible too.
6. Do I need to provide power?
If 240V power is available, that’s helpful. For some situations, a generator setup can be used — just mention it when booking.
7. Can you weld outside?
Yes, many jobs are outdoors. Weather matters though — heavy rain and strong wind can affect safety and weld quality.

15. Will sparks damage paint or glass?
Sparks can damage paintwork and glass. I’ll protect what I can, but please move vehicles and valuables away from the area if possible.
16. Can you paint after welding?
Basic priming or touch-up is sometimes possible as an optional extra. Full decorative paint is usually best done after the weld area fully cools and is cleaned properly.
17. Do you issue paperwork for structural jobs?
I can confirm the work carried out, but engineering sign-off and building control compliance sits with your engineer/BCO where applicable.
